The HBO period piece drama The Gilded Age will debut at 9 PM on January 24.

The series begins in 1882 with young Marian Brook (Louisa Jacobson) moving from rural Pennsylvania to New York City after the death of her father to live with her thoroughly old money aunts Agnes van Rhijn (Christina Baranski) and Ada Brook (Cynthia Nixon).

Accompanied by Peggy Scott (Denee Benton), an aspiring writer seeking a fresh start, Marian inadvertently becomes enmeshed in a social war between one of her aunts, a scion of the old money set, and her stupendously rich neighbors, a ruthless railroad tycoon and his ambitious wife, George (Morgan Spector) and Bertha Russell (Carrie Coon).

The ensemble cast includes Audra McDonald, Donna Murphy, Nathan Lane, Taissa Farmiga, Jeanne Tripplehorn, Debra Monk, Bill Irwin, Amy Forsyth, Katie Finneran and Blake Ritson.

On January 24, the new drama Promised Land will debut on ABC at 10:01 PM.

The series is an epic, generation-spanning drama about two Latinx families vying for wealth and power in California’s Sonoma Valley.

The cast includes John Ortiz, Bellamy Young and Christina Ochoa.

The UPtv movie Love on the Road will debut at 7 PM on January 23.

When restaurant makeover show host Abby (Erin Cahill) gets a new assignment to turn a rustic small-town diner into a place on the culinary map, she knows she’s way out of her element. But as Abby and diner owner Tom (Jesse Hutch) spend time together in and out of the kitchen, Abby discovers the joy of good comfort food, a place she just might call home, and a thing she just might call love.
